2 stopsMissouri Department of Revenue — Sales Tax License
Required for all businesses selling taxable goods in Missouri. The state rate is 4.225%; local rates vary by city and county. Register online with the Missouri Department of Revenue.

Missouri Contractor Registration (local)
Missouri does not have a state-level general contractor license; licensing is handled at the local level. Most cities require contractors to register or obtain a local license.

City of Kansas City / Jackson County
2 stopsKansas City City Clerk / Revenue Division — Business License
Kansas City, MO requires every business operating in the city to register for a city business license with the Finance Department's Revenue Division (Business License Office, Form RD-100 / Quick Tax online). Renewed annually; since Jan 1, 2026 renewals also require business personal-property tax documentation if the business owns/leases tangible assets.

Jackson County Building Permit (for regulated work)
Handyman tasks touching electrical, plumbing, HVAC, or structure require permits from KCMO City Planning & Development (or the county/city with jurisdiction where the job site is). Handymen must not perform work reserved to licensed trade contractors.
